CHILDREN, YOUTH AND FAMILIES ACT 2005 - SECT 104

Notice to parties of hearing

    (1)     If the Secretary refers a matter to the Suitability Panel under this Part, the executive officer of the Panel must cause notice of the hearing of the matter to be served on the person who was the subject of the investigation to which the matter relates.

    (2)     The notice of hearing must—

        (a)     be in the prescribed form; and

        (b)     state the nature of the hearing and the allegation made against the person; and

        (c)     give the time, date and place of the hearing; and

        (d)     state that the person has the right to be present at the hearing and to make submissions and to be legally represented at the hearing; and

        (e)     state that the hearing is not open to the public; and

        (f)     list the findings that the Suitability Panel can make; and

        (g)     state that there is a right to apply for a review of a decision of the Suitability Panel; and

        (h)     be accompanied by a copy of the notice given by the Secretary under section 96.

S. 104(3) amended by No. 4/2017 s. 13(2).

    (3)     The notice must be served in accordance with section 593 at least 28 days before the date set for the hearing of the matter.
